DESIGN, MATERIAL AND WORKMANSHIP SHALL BE IN ACCORDANCE WITH: THE BUILDING CODE REQUIREMENTS FOR REINFORCED CONCRETE ACI 318, AND CONFORMING TO THE FLORIDA BUILDING CODE, 7TH EDITION (2020) 2. CONCRETE SHALL DEVELOP 3,000 POUNDS PER SQUARE INCH COMPRESSIVE STRENGTH AT 28 DAYS. 3. REINFORCING STEEL SHALL CONFORM TO ASTM A615, GRADE 60 DEFORMED BARS. REINFORCING PLACEMENT SHALL CONFORM TO ACI 318 WITH ALL FABRICATION AND INSTALLATION PER CRSI RECOMMENDED PRACTICES "PLACING REINFORCING BARS" 4. SMOOTH WELDED WIRE FABRIC SHALL CONFORM TO ASTM A185. LAP AT LEAST 8 INCHES AND CONTAIN AT LEAST ONE CROSS WIRE WITHIN THE 8 INCHES. 5. FOUNDATION DESIGN BASED ON ALLOWABLE SOIL BEARING PRESSURE OF 2,500 POUNDS PER SQUARE FOOT. 6. EXCAVATION, BACK FILLING AND COMPACTION OF SOIL IN FOUNDATION AREA SHALL BE IN ACCORDANCE WITH ACCEPTED STANDARDS. 7. SLAB -ON -GRADE SHALL BE 4 INCH CONCRETE SLAB WITH WWF 6x6 W1.4xW1.4 ON 5 MIL POLYETHYLENE VAPOR BARRIER OVER WELL COMPACTED FILL. PLACE REINFORCING 1 1/2 INCHES FROM TOP TO SLAB. 8. ALL FOOTINGS SHALL BE CENTERED UNDER THE COLUMN OR WALL ABOVE UNLESS. OTHERWISE NOTED. 9. FOOTING BARS SHALL BE BENT V-0" AROUND CORNERS OR CORNER BARS WITH 2-0" LAP SHALL BE PROVIDED. 10. MINIMUM LAP SPLICES ON ALL FOUNDATION REINFORCING BAR SPLICES SHALL BE 30 BAR DIAMETER TYPICAL EXCEPT WHERE NOTED OTHERWISE. 11. CONTRACTOR TO PROVIDE SPACES, CHAIR, BOLSTERS, ETC. NECESSARY TO SUPPORT REINFORCING STEEL. 12. NON -SHRINK GROUT SHALL BE EQUAL TO MASTER BUILDERS MASTER FLOW 928 GROUT. 13. DOWELS TO PROJECT 30 INCHES ABOVE FINISHED FLOOR, GROUT FILL CELLS BELOW FINISHED FLOOR PRIOR TO CONTINUING WALL. 14. GENERAL CONTRACTOR SHALL VERIFY LOCATION OF ALL MECHANICAL LINES BELOW SLAB BEFORE: CASTING FOUNDATIONS, OR PROVIDING CAST PROTECTION AROUND LINES AS REQUIRED. 15. GENERAL CONTRACTOR TO FIELD VERIFY EXISTING FOOTER PLACEMENT AND SIZING PRIOR TO PREPARING NEW FOOTER. 16. SECTION 0) ENTRY POST 11!60, SCALE.3/4" = 1'-0" R703.6.2.1 WEEP SCREEDS - A MINIMUM 0.019 INCH (0.5MM) (NO. 26 GALVANIZED SHEET GAUGE), CORROSION -RESISTANT WEEP SCREED OR PLASTIC WEEP SCREED, WITH A MINIMUM VERTICAL ATTACHMENT FLANGE OF 3-1/2 INCHES (89MM) SHALL BE PROVIDED AT OR BELOW THE FOUNDATION PLATE LINE ON EXTERIOR STUD WALLS IN ACCORDANCE WITH ASTM C 926. THE WEEP SCREED SHALL BE PLACED A MINIMUM OF 4 INCHES (102MM) ABOVE THE EARTH OR 2 INCHES (51 MM) ABOVE PAVED AREAS AND SHALL BE OF A TYPE THAT WILL ALLOW TRAPPED WATER TO DRAIN TO THE EXTERIOR OF THE BUILDING. THE WEATHER -RESISTANT BARRIER SHALL LAP THE ATTACHMENT FLANGE. THE EXTERIOR LATH SHALL COVER AND TERMINATE ON THE ATTACHMENT FLANGE OF THE WEEP SCREED. R703.6.3 WATER -RESISTIVE BARRIERS - WATER -RESISTIVE BARRIERS SHALL BE INSTALLED AS REQUIRED IN SECTION R703.2 AND, WHERE APPLIED OVER WOOD -BASED SHEATHING, SHALL INCLUDE A WATER -RESISTIVE VAPOR -PERMEABLE BARRIER WITH A PERFORMANCE AS LEAST EQUIVALENT TO TWO LAYERS OF GRADE D PAPER. THE INDIVIDUAL LAYERS SHALL BE INSTALLED INDEPENDENTLY SUCH THAT EACH LAYER PROVIDES A SEPARATE CONTINUOUS PLANE AND ANY FLASHING (INSTALLED IN ACCORDANCE WITH SECTION R703.8) INTENDED TO DRAIN TO THE WATER -RESISTIVE BARRIER IS DIRECTED BETWEEN THE LAYERS. EXCEPTION: WHERE THE WATER -RESISTIVE BARRIER THAT IS APPLIED OVER WOOD -BASED SHEATHING HAS A WATER RESISTANCE EQUAL TO OR GREATER THAN THAT OF 60-MINUTE GRADE D PAPER AND IS SEPARATED FROM THE STUCCO BY AN INTERVIEWING, SUBSTANTIALLY NONWATER-ABSORBING LAYER OR DESIGNED DRAINAGE SPACE. SM OKE ALARM NOTES NOTE: SMOKE ALARMS SHALL NOT BE INSTALLED IN THE FOLLOWING LOCATIONS UNLESS THIS WOULD PREVENT PLACEMENT OF A SMOKE ALARM IN A LOCATION REQUIRED BY SECTION 907.2.11.1 OR 907.2.11.2: 1. IONIZATION SMOKE ALARMS SHALL NOT BE INSTALLED LESS THAN 20 FEET HORIZONTALLY FROM A PERMANENTLY INSTALLED COOKING APPLIANCES. 2. IONIZATION SMOKE ALARMS WITH AN ALARM -SILENCING SWITCH SHALL NOT BE INSTALLED LESS THAN 10 FEET HORIZONTALLY FROM A PERMANENTLY INSTALLED COOKING APPLIANCE. 3. PHOTOELECTRIC SMOKE ALARMS SHALL NOT BE INSTALLED LESS THAN 6 FEET HORIZONTALLY FROM A PERMANENTLY INSTALLED COOKING APPLIANCE. NOTE: ALL SMOKE ALARMS WITHIN THE SLEEPING UNIT OR DWELLING UNIT IN GROUP R OR I-1 OCCUPANCIES SHALL BE INTERCONNECTED IN SUCH A MANNER THAT THE ACTIVATION OF ONE ALARM WILL ACTIVATE ALL OF THE OTHER ALARMS IN THE INDIVIDUAL UNIT. PHYSICAL CONNECTION OF SMOKE ALARMS SHALL NOT BE REQUIRED WHERE LISTED WIRELESS ALARMS ARE INSTALLED AND ALL ALARMS SOUND UPON ACTIVATION OF ONE ALARM. THE ALARM SHALL BE CLEARLY AUDIBLE IN ALL BEDROOMS OVER BACKGROUND NOISE LEVELS WITH ALL INTERVENING DOORS CLOSED. (FBC 907.2.11.5) NOTE: SINGLE OR MULTI -STATION SMOKE ALARMS SHALL BE INSTALLED AND MAINTAINED AT ALL OF THE FOLLOWING LOCATIONS: 1.ON THE CEILING OR WALL OUTSIDE OF EACH SEPARATE SLEEPING AREA IN THE IMMEDIATE VICINITY OF BEDROOMS.. 2.IN EACH ROOM USED FOR SLEEPING PURPOSES. 3.IN EACH STORY WITHIN A DWELLING UNIT, INCLUDING BASEMENTS BUT NOT INCLUDING CRAWL SPACES AND UNINHABITABLE ATTICS. IN DWELLINGS OR DWELLING UNITS WITH SPLIT LEVELS AND WITHOUT AN INTERVENING DOOR BETWEEN THE ADJACENT LEVELS, A SMOKE ALARM INSTALLED ON THE UPPER LEVEL SHALL SUFFICE FOR THE ADJACENT LOWER LEVEL PROVIDED THAT THE LOWER LEVEL IS LESS THAN ONE FULL STORY BELOW THE UPPER LEVEL.
